Staff Software Engineer, Front End
Envision yourself here!
Betterworks is on a journey to transform how HR technology buyers think about goal setting, performance management, and employee engagement. We support some of the world’s largest enterprises in goal setting and performance enablement, and we’ve only just begun.
Betterworks mission is to build solutions that motivate and delight employees. We are working with some of the world’s leading companies to disrupt the talent management space with next-generation talent and performance management solutions. Betterworks is seeking a highly skilled and experienced Staff Software Engineer specializing in Front-end development to play a critical role in evolving our cutting-edge SaaS platform. This role will be instrumental in shaping the user experience and driving the technical direction of our front-end architecture.
What You’ll Be Doing
As a Staff Software Engineer at Betterworks, you'll have a significant impact, collaborating closely with design, engineering, and product teams to build a world-class product. We're looking for someone who possesses deep front-end expertise, a passion for crafting exceptional user interfaces, and the ability to contribute to a high-performing team.
- Design, develop, and enhance core features of our complex enterprise performance management SaaS platform, focusing on a rich and engaging user experience.
- Write clean, efficient, and maintainable code using modern front-end technologies.
- Architect and implement robust and scalable frontend solutions, considering performance, accessibility, and user experience.
- Collaborate closely with product managers, designers, QA engineers, and other stakeholders to translate requirements into detailed technical specifications.
- Lead and participate in code reviews, ensuring high coding standards and best practices.
- Proactively identify and troubleshoot performance bottlenecks and bugs, ensuring optimal application performance and reliability.
- Contribute to the evolution of our frontend architecture, exploring and evaluating new technologies and approaches.
- Champion best practices in frontend development, including testing, documentation, continuous integration, continuous delivery, and deployment processes.
- Mentor and guide junior engineers, fostering a collaborative and supportive team environment.
- Stay up-to-date with emerging technologies and trends in frontend development, sharing your knowledge with the team.
What You’ll Need
-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field.
- 10+ years of professional experience in front-end software development.
- Deep expertise in modern JavaScript/TypeScript and experience building complex single-page applications (SPAs).
- Proven experience with frontend frameworks like Vue.js, Angular, React, or similar modern frameworks.
- Strong understanding of frontend architecture patterns and best practices for building scalable and maintainable applications.
- Solid understanding of HTML, CSS, and related web technologies.
- Proficiency in writing unit, integration, and end-to-end tests for front-end applications.
- Experience with frontend build tools and package managers (e.g., Webpack, npm, yarn).
- Familiarity with RESTful API design and integration.
- Experience with Docker, Kubernetes, and containerization technologies for frontend deployments.
- Knowledge of CI/CD pipelines and best practices for front-end deployment.
- Experience with AWS, especially services relevant to front-end operations.
- Experience with backend technologies (Node.js, Python, Go) is a plus
- Strong understanding of software engineering principles, design patterns, and best practices.
- Excellent problem-solving and debugging skills.
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team in a fast-paced, Agile environment.
- Strong communication and collaboration skills.
